随着高校科研活动的日益频繁,科研管理系统的建设显得尤为重要。本文以“高校科研管理系统”为研究对象,结合漳州地区的实际需求,探讨其在本地高校中的应用与实现。
在技术实现方面,系统采用Java语言作为后端开发语言,利用Spring Boot框架构建快速开发平台,提高开发效率。前端则使用Vue.js实现动态交互界面,提升用户体验。数据库部分采用MySQL进行数据存储,通过合理的表结构设计和索引优化,确保系统的高效运行。
系统功能包括项目申报、进度跟踪、成果管理、人员信息维护等模块。针对漳州地区高校的特点,系统还增加了地方特色科研项目的分类管理功能,便于学校对本地科研资源进行统一管理。
在代码实现上,以下是一个简单的用户登录接口示例:
@RestController public class UserController { @PostMapping("/login") public ResponseEntitylogin(@RequestBody User user) { // 模拟登录逻辑 if ("admin".equals(user.getUsername()) && "123456".equals(user.getPassword())) { return ResponseEntity.ok("登录成功"); } else { return ResponseEntity.status(401).body("用户名或密码错误"); } } }
此外,系统还集成了权限控制模块,确保不同角色的用户只能访问其权限范围内的功能。通过这些技术手段,高校科研管理系统能够更好地服务于漳州地区的科研管理工作。
本站部分内容及素材来源于互联网,如有侵权,联系必删!